當前位置:首頁 » 編程語言 » 急聘C語言工程師招聘

急聘C語言工程師招聘

發布時間: 2023-01-12 04:21:05

『壹』 知名企業招聘軟體工程師的c語言筆試題和面試題答案

C語言筆試題(1)

第1題:完成文件的拷貝,srcFileName為源文件名,dstFileName 為目標文件名。

int _file(const char *srcFileName, const char *dstFileName);

第2題:設有文件a.file, 請寫出程序在文件的開頭插入 字元串 “ file start: ”;

第3題:

已知

union un {

short s;

char a[3];

};

求sizeof(union un)?

第4題:

請描述以下代碼中的p,

char(*(*p())[])(int, void (*)())

第5題:

已知

union un {

short s;

char a[3];

};

求sizeof(union un)?

C語言筆試題(2)

第1題:已知 char a[] = “abc\0efg”, 求sizeof(a) 和 strlen(a);

第2題:1, 寫程序完成M進制轉N進制,M、N為1~10之間。

mton(const char* mNum, int m, char *nNum, int n);

第3題:完成16進制字元串相加,返回相加後的16進制字元串。

char* sum_str16(const char* str1, const char* str2);

第4題:完成strlen函數,要求除參數外,不能使用變數和庫函數。

第5題:用鏈表完成結點的添加、刪除操作。

typedef struct student

{

int studentNum,

struct student *next;

}STU;

C語言筆試題(3)

第1題:兩個字元串,s,t;把t字元串插入到s字元串中,s字元串有足夠的空間存放t字元串

第2題:printf (“%d%d\n”,++n, power(2,n)); 其中power(2,n)為實現一定功能的函數 如 2^n 。請問這種表示方法有什麼潛在的問題?

第3題:printf (s);

請問這樣的語句有沒有問題?(s為一指向有效字元串的指針)

第4題:兩段代碼共存於一個文件,編譯時有選擇的編譯其中的一部分,請問如何實現?

第5題:數據結構指針傳給函數,函數能訪問數據單元,但不能修改實際的內容,如何實現?

C語言筆試題(4)

第1題:兩個字元串,s,t;把t字元串插入到s字元串中,s字元串有足夠的空間存放t字元串

第2題:char *a = “hello”;

char *b = “hello”;

if(a= =b)

printf(“YES”);

else

printf(“NO”);

第3題:簡述stack frame 的含義

第4題:printf (“%d%d\n”,++n, power(2,n)); 其中power(2,n)為實現一定功能的函數 如 2^n 。請問這種表示方法有什麼潛在的問題?

第5題:printf (s);

請問這樣的語句有沒有問題?(s為一指向有效字元串的指針)

C語言筆試題(5)

第1題:在頭文件中定義靜態變數,可能產生什麼問題?

第2題:malloc()與 calloc()的區別?

第3題:寄存器變數可不可以訪問其地址?可否是全局變數?在什麼場合使用寄存器變數?

第4題:“\n” ‘\n’ 的區別?

第5題:#include “stdio.h”

int main()

{

int a;

int *p;

p = &a;

*p = 0×500;

a = (int )(*(&p));

a = (int )(&(*p));

if(a == (int)p)

printf(“equal !\n”);

else

printf(“not equal !\n”);

}

請問本程序的輸出顯示是什麼?

『貳』 百度需要招聘哪些要求的軟體工程師

這個問題問得真是地方啊。網路知道如果不知道就搞大了。我不是網路的。不過一般來說。

網路是網路公司。軟體工程師應該有以下幾種。
一:程序級的。指對網路語言編程比較熟悉。
二:資料庫級的。網路的資料庫比較大。應該是ORCAL或另一種文本類的。總之你對資料庫精通應該比較好進網路。懂ACESS可不行哦。HOHO。
三:系統級的。指對整體軟體編程有系統概念。如果非要說一個學歷。應該是計算級的系統分析員。比高級程序員還高一個檔次。這種人才網路肯定喜歡。
四:在國外搜索擔任過主管或編程級的。如在網路或YAHOO搜索擔任過職。網路也肯定歡迎啊。哈

以上一二三四進網路是由難到易的。第一種比較難進。最後一種就好進些。

以上只是我個人猜測。哈哈。希望能解決你的一些問題。總之你只要是某一行來的專家就有人喜歡你。

『叄』 推薦幾個工作吧

這些都是有關電腦的工作``我很盡力了```
實施工程師 西安時光軟體有限公司
項目經理 西安時光軟體有限公司
技術支持部經理 西安時光軟體有限公司
軟體培訓工程師 西安時光軟體有限公司
System Engineer(系統工程師)-07005 美國福祿克公司(Fluke Corporation)
軟體工程師 長沙眾強科技開發有限公司
數據倉庫開發工程師 長沙眾強科技開發有限公司
java程序員 威發系統(中國)有限公司
軟體項目經理 西安山脈科技發展有限公司
項目經理 西安山脈科技發展有限公司
CTO(客戶定製系統)客戶經理 方正科技集團股份有限公司
嵌入式軟體開發工程師(高薪急聘) 深圳市中博科創信息技術有限公司
軟體測試培訓輔導 西安863軟體孵化器有限公司
技術支持工程師 北京長新益康信息科技有限公司
赴南京摩托羅拉高級C語言開發工程師(高薪誠聘) 文思創新軟體技術有限公司
C++ Symbian手機開發專家(高薪誠聘)(工作地南京) 公司
技術支持工程師 北京雙子信息咨詢有限公司
VC 軟體開發工程師 西安博來科技股份有限公司
linux嵌入式開發實習生 中國科學院西安網路中心
網路工程師實習生 中國科學院西安網路中心
軟體工程師實訓生 中國科學院西安網路中心
電子商務實習生 中國科學院西安網路中心
平面網頁設計師 中國科學院西安網路中心
網站營運專員 中國科學院西安網路中心
網頁設計、美工 陝西暢通網路科技有限公司

『肆』 C語言軟體工程師崗位職責

C語言軟體工程師崗位職責

在發展不斷提速的社會中,大家逐漸認識到崗位職責的重要性,制定崗位職責可以有效地防止因職務重疊而發生的工作扯皮現象。那麼什麼樣的崗位職責才是有效的呢?以下是我為大家收集的C語言軟體工程師崗位職責,希望能夠幫助到大家。

C語言軟體工程師崗位職責1

崗位職責:

1、負責GE,TI,Infineon,Freescale等多平台下的固件開發;

2、完成固件組主管分配的項目固件開發任務;

3、負責具體固件的流程圖繪制,和代碼編寫;

4、協助固件主管進行產品軟體改進和優化;

5、協助固件主管調試軟體功能,穩定性,可靠性;

6、根據需求發行跟蹤固件相關變更;

7、明確客戶要求,建立固件開發流程及模塊圖;

8、根據固件編程規范,完成固件程序的規范化,形成CBB程序模塊;

9、參與固件評審;

10、進行固件可靠性測試,完成測試報告;

11、解決產品質量問題,解決固件中存在的問題。

任職資格:

1、3年以上相關工作經驗,本科及以上學歷,電子及通信相關專業畢業;

2、精通8051、Freescale、PIC等多種單片機工作原理,擅長嵌入式的軟硬體設計;

2、熟練掌握C語言或匯編語言;具有良好的編程風格;

3、有SPI,IIC,串口等通信協議開發經驗;

4、具備CAN、LIN、K等多種匯流排開發能力;

5、有一定的'電路及相關硬體基礎知識。

C語言軟體工程師崗位職責2

崗位職責:

1.參與基於C/C++相關技術的系統的開發;

2.根據開發進度和任務分配,完成相應軟體模塊的編程及開發過程中的測試等任務;

3.完成項目經理安排的其他與開發相關的輔助工作;

4.為其他部門提供必要的技術支持。

任職要求:

1.一年以上C/C++相關開發經驗;

2.日語能力要求能夠看懂日文式樣書,日語能力優秀者優先考慮;

3.具有良好的溝通能力,工作積極主動,學習能力強;

4.有對日項目開發經驗者優先考慮。

C語言軟體工程師崗位職責3

崗位職責:

1、參與產品需求和項目計劃的討論和制定;

2、獨立根據產品需求和項目計劃完成產品設計文檔;

3、獨立完成軟體編碼和單元測試;

4、配合測試人員完成集成測試;

5、配合軟體上線實施與後續軟體維護;

6、公司交於的其他臨時工作;

任職要求:

1、有嵌入式軟體編程經驗,熟悉ARM架構的單片機優先;

2、有WINCE/Linux操作系統相關編程經驗優先,有通信協議編程經驗,編程思路清晰;

3、具有良好的文檔閱讀、理解、編寫能力,能夠獨立完成相關模塊設計文檔的編寫;

4、良好的溝通和交流能力;

5、有智能交通,工業控制,物聯網等行業經驗優先;

1、計算機或軟體工程相關專業本科以上學歷;

2、熟練掌握常用開發環境的搭建(Oracle/DB2、Netterm/vi、PowerDesigner、Office)及使用;

3、熟練掌握UnixC開發技術:Uni精神;

6、勇於接受挑戰,敢於承擔責任,面對困難時善於分析。

7、3年以上工作經驗者,具備金融業務系統項目開發經驗優先。

C語言軟體工程師崗位職責4

崗位職責:

1、c/c++應用程序開發。

2、配合軟體項目、模塊的需求分析、設計。

3、獨立完成小模塊編碼實現、測試驗證等工作

4、積極學習,確保軟體設計及實現工作按時保質完成。

任職要求:

1、計算機等相關專業,本科及以上學歷;

1-2年及以上相關工作經驗,優秀應屆畢業生可放寬條件。

2、熟悉的C/C++語言,具備數據結構、演算法等相關知識;

3、具有良好而規范的編程習慣和技術文檔編寫習慣;

4、有一定的計算機網路、操作系統、軟體工程的理論知識;

5、有MFC編程經驗者或Linux應用開發經驗者優先考慮;

;

『伍』 C語言接私活能幹什麼

、猿急送-IT兼職程序員技術眾包平台

這上面可以直接投遞職位,也可以被動等待發包方預約下單。當然,如果是剛畢業或者1年工作經驗的,不建議投遞,因為一般是找有經驗的工程師合作,至少2年吧。然後這個平台有精準搜索,簡歷需要專,多些一些你掌握的技術關鍵詞和項目關鍵詞有助於提高曝光度。
一個小技巧:對於新用戶,剛開始可以接一些小單子增加交易量和用戶評價,因為我感覺接單量和用戶評價在是否合作中佔有比較大的因素。之後可以組一個團隊,接一些小程序、公眾號、網站等整包的單子,具體看你小夥伴的業務構成,還有整包的話一定要配一個UI設計師,因為需求方都比較懶,而團隊中配ui的比較少,這個你就會領先很多團隊。

二、大琨-程序員技術共享平台

大琨只能主動投遞,不能被動等待。大琨16年和17年項目比較多,估計當時有預算推廣,最近感覺項目明顯少了,大琨投遞職位時可以給需求方帶一句話,也就是你在做這個項目中的優勢,這個需要言簡意賅,如果做過類似的項目,或者大廠的工程師,那麼這就是你的最主要優勢。總之,項目經驗》大廠》工作經驗。

三、論壇招聘、朋友介紹
論壇除了灌水,有專門的招聘帖子,可以去看看碰碰運氣。朋友介紹需要積累,建議多參加一些老鄉會啊,行業峰會什麼的,加一些IT方面的人(尤其外包公司的),然後讓他幫忙留意,你會接到他們邀請的,只是時間早晚而已。國外的還有freelancer,toptal,也可以體驗一下,不過建議不要在這些國外網站上浪費太多時間。
不過論壇沒有平台擔保,所以不管是需求方還是程序員方,交易都會面臨一定問題,所以需要謹慎一點。

『陸』 C語言工程師一般都做什麼什麼項目的開發

c語言現在基本上不用於應用程序的開發,多數用於底層開發,如寫介面程序,操作系統,嵌入式等這樣的開發中。你肯定不是計算機專業的學生,如果你知道整個計算機學科的體系就知道C語言用在什麼地方,java用在什麼地方。找工作 人家面試的基本上是演算法。主要看你解決問題的能力。甚至連編程的東西都不問,直接問你一個數學問題。不會「學生管理系統」 怎麼做「網路」引擎, 學生管理系統只要在幾千個學生中 找到 「張三」。網路上要從幾億條數據中,找到你搜索的那幾個字。這裡面的關系你自己對比一下吧如果你連只有幾千的單位的學生管理系統都做不好,網路會要你面試?踏實的學,學到一定程度了,發現自己以前的問題會很可笑。誰都有這個過程!

『柒』 嵌入式軟體工程師成都各區人才需求

嵌入式軟體工程師成都各區人才需求是本科及以上學歷。
經查閱天眼查得知嵌入式軟體工程師成都各區人才需求是計算機科學與技術、軟體工程、網路工程、物聯網工程、通訊工程等相關專業,本科及以上學歷,3年以上相關工作經驗,精通C語言,有扎實的編程功底和編程經驗。
嵌入式軟體工程師是從事嵌入式軟體的開發工作的人員,涉及應用層以及底層軟體的開發和設計工作。

『捌』 軟體c語言,有哪些崗位可以選擇

嵌入式軟體開發:例如單片機,dsp,arm等;基於嵌入式操作系統的應用軟體,驅動程序;基於大型服務的底層任務,如相應的協議棧。
ios手機app的開發,安卓app的開發都用c了
一般企業崗位為嵌入式軟體工程師,驅動工程師,軟體工程師等相關職位
你所學的就已經是偏向嵌入式開發了,不過從你專業來看,建議向嵌入式軟體開發.因為硬體開發需要專業知識太高.
嵌入式軟體開發重點中的重點就是學好C語言.C的靈活,和全面的內存管理使得C語言永遠脫離不了底層控制的開發.數據結構和演算法適當看下,現在你如果直接找底層驅動類開發的工作,基本上是很困難.現在嵌入式方向用到的高深演算法基本沒有(由於在大部分嵌入式開發中,CPU和內存很難達到目前計算機的程度,所以高深演算法用不到太多).
剩下的就多看看操作系統,了解操作系統對今後的工作很有幫助.建議學習下LINUX,多了解目前開發主要應用的一些OS系統(有的需要多任務實時操作系統,有的是單任務操作系統,種類很多),再有就是多熟悉各操作系統下的編譯環境.
再有,要學習得非常透徹的就是:要了解計算機的內存分配,要細化的來學習.在嵌入式系統中,內存是很金貴的,在有限內存中,做到不浪費,不增加內存是個難題.所以,這個是很重要的.
做到以上你就可以放心大膽的去找嵌入式軟體開發的相關工作了.
另外補充下:不是說學習了C++和JAVA就能從事軟體開發工作,軟體開發工作多方向,學了這2個,也就是能做應用軟體.控制類的是做不來的.何去何從,自己考慮吧.
PS:看到"貊氏遊魂"仁兄的說法真好笑,既然知道自己是初學者就別對他人說:如果想用C找工作,一般是在說笑.我覺得你在說笑.就目前軟體開發行業信息,全世界軟體開發的60%大多是嵌入式開發,做嵌入式開發不用C你用JAVA試下.
學會你那3種多說做做應用.你說的高手是做什麼的?如果真對你說出這樣的話,那麼他肯定不是高手.另外說下,軟體開發做應用只是很小的一方面.別把軟體開發視作想當然.應用軟體並不代表整個軟體開發.

『玖』 學習C語言,以後適合什麼崗位

任何使用C語言做開發的崗位。
很多的 大多數研發公司,包括目前最大的網路,騰訊,阿里,每年都會招C語言研發工程師。
如果要擴大就業面,可以學一些C++

熱點內容
銳龍哪個配置最高畫質 發布:2025-07-13 18:22:34 瀏覽:196
壓縮機工作原理圖 發布:2025-07-13 18:10:15 瀏覽:39
黑暗追求者安卓怎麼聯機 發布:2025-07-13 18:10:07 瀏覽:617
北大保安自學編程 發布:2025-07-13 18:09:58 瀏覽:858
java遞歸排列 發布:2025-07-13 18:02:43 瀏覽:473
輕量雲伺服器如何換成d盤 發布:2025-07-13 17:58:45 瀏覽:931
重置騰訊雲伺服器時間 發布:2025-07-13 17:54:55 瀏覽:326
aes256java加密 發布:2025-07-13 17:54:46 瀏覽:710
mc開伺服器的電腦 發布:2025-07-13 17:46:47 瀏覽:195
事件linux 發布:2025-07-13 17:45:51 瀏覽:143